Definition

Soakage refers to the absorption or penetration of liquid, particularly water, into a material or surface.

Sample Sentences

  1. The heavy rain caused significant soakage in the garden, leading to waterlogged soil.
  2. After the storm, the soakage of the wooden deck raised concerns about its durability.
  3. Farmers are always monitoring the soakage levels in their fields to ensure optimal crop growth.
  4. The soakage from the nearby river affected the foundations of several homes in the area.
  5. Proper drainage systems can help reduce soakage and prevent flooding in urban areas.
